By: James Hammerton http://www.mediawatchwatch.org.uk/2008/06/02/more-cientology-cult-trouble/comment-page-1/#comment-151445 Mon, 02 Jun 2008 22:34:45 +0000 http://www.mediawatchwatch.org.uk/?p=1053#comment-151445 An interesting aspect of the incidents in London, Glasgow and Birmingham is that different laws have been applied in each case. In London it was the Public Order Act 1986, in Glasgow it was the Scots common-law offence of “breach of the peace” (a similar offence exists in English law too) and in Birmingham it’s the Clean Neighbourhoods and Environment Act 2005 (in relation to leafleting) and the Racial and Religious Hatred Act 2006 (in relation to the threat of arrest for using the word “cult”).

Note that the Clean Neighbourhoods and Environment Act 2005 carries an explicit exemption for material distributed for a political purpose for a religion or a belief. ISTM the protesters’ leaflets should thus have been exempt according to the very law being cited against them. Note also that the Racial and Religous Hatred Act contains a clause explicitly protecting criticism and ridicule of religion. It thus seems to me there’s a prima facie case that the West Midlands Police are out of line on this.

By: Mark Hudson http://www.mediawatchwatch.org.uk/2008/06/02/more-cientology-cult-trouble/comment-page-1/#comment-151433 Mon, 02 Jun 2008 19:14:03 +0000 http://www.mediawatchwatch.org.uk/?p=1053#comment-151433 Well, to be fair, if I may, in Birmingham City Centre one can be fined for handing out leaflets of *any* kind (e.g nightclub ads and other promotions) without having been given prior permission. So those fixed penalty notices may just be an instance of that. The fine in these cases can be up to £2500, so they might count themselves lucky.

Now, to stop being fair, it still does raise the question of who exactly encouraged people to hand out the fines, given that – as we all know – not everyone who drops litter is fined and not everyone handing out leaflets is fined. There is an element of discretion, and it could be tha discretion which needs looking into.
